Pork sirloin or tenderloin?

Around here, I can get small tenderloins and larger loin roasts. The tenderloins are 1-1.5 lbs, thin and long. The loin roasts are 4-5 lbs, thick and long.

Which did you cook? I thought it might be tenderloin since you mentioned threading two of them on the spit.

I'm interested in trying a full loin roast. I smoked one before and it came out OK. The softer of the two muscles was delicious while the denser of the two was a little short on flavor and chewy. I'm thinking it might come out moister if cooked faster over direct heat with the rotisserie.
